Halftoning works best with images that have strong differences between light and dark areas. If your photo is "flat," use an editor like Adobe Photoshop or GIMP to boost the contrast before importing. halftoner 1.7 download

For the best visual pop, paint the surface of your material (like MDF or wood) a dark color first. When the V-bit carves through, it reveals the lighter interior, creating an instant high-contrast effect.

If you are looking for a reliable way to turn photos into CNC-ready engravings, is the industry-standard legacy tool for the job. Developed by Jason Dorie, this free C# application simplifies the complex process of converting standard images into high-quality halftone patterns specifically for CNC routers and laser cutters.
